accomplish to do or complete; carry out; achieve.
agenda a list of things to be done or talked about.
agent a person who has been given the power to do certain actions for another person.
arena a stage, ring, or other enclosed area where shows or sports events are held.
beckon to signal to come using a motion of the head or hands.
flare to begin to burn brightly (often followed by "up").
humble not proud; modest.
invert to reverse the order, position, or direction of.
landlord a man or woman who rents property to others.
mechanical made of or having to do with machines.
mummy a dead body that has been preserved with special chemicals and wrapped in cloth. The ancient Egyptians are famous for their mummies.
plastic an artificial substance made from certain kinds of chemicals that can be easily shaped when soft. Plastic is formed into many materials and products.
ransom the payment demanded in return for setting a kidnapped person free, or the act of setting someone free by paying the price demanded.
understand to get the meaning, nature, or importance of.
within in the inner part of; inside.
